The melancholy of silver-haired people can be improved by meditation practice.
Loneliness is always associated with cardiovascular diseases, Alzheimer's disease and depression. Loneliness is a personal feeling, which is common among the elderly. Studies have proved that through meditation, meditation or exercise, people can feel calm, emotionally stable, and stay away from loneliness and depression.

Old people may share their feelings with others through meditation exercise, so as to maintain emotional stability and stay away from loneliness. (Photo/Huang Zhiwen) Dr. Liu Jiayi, Director of Psychiatry Department of Chang Gung Memorial Hospital in Linkou, said that many elderly people spend their last days alone. The death of their partners and the independence of their children forced them to live alone. However, loneliness means more than just a quiet house and no company. Over time, loneliness not only causes psychological harm, but also affects physical health.

A study at UCLA found that a meditation program lasting only eight weeks can reduce the loneliness of the elderly. In addition, loneliness is related to the increase of cancer-related gene activity, which can stimulate a series of different diseases.

The researchers took 40 adults aged between 55 and 85 as subjects. It was found that participants in the meditation group attended 1 two-hour meeting every week to learn meditation skills, including consciousness and breathing skills. In addition, I meditate at home for half an hour every day and attend the 1 day retreat. Although this study is a small sample, it confirms that different meditation techniques, including Tai Chi and yoga, can bring health benefits to the elderly.

Dr Liu Jiayi emphasized that meditation and meditation can really make people feel calm and emotionally stable. It can also be seen from the study that meditation also helps to change the immune function in the body.

From the outpatient experience, meditation can obviously help to improve this feeling besides encouraging patients to take medicine on time, but meditation should require methods and exercises to get familiar with it, because familiarity can be a helpful force.

In addition to meditation, if you want to have the same effect, I suggest that you can actively find a partner to do things together, whether it is cooking, going for a walk in the community park, playing chess, growing plants, watching movies, or even remembering happy things together, which will help reduce loneliness and stay away from depression.
